British Land has let its entire Storey space at 155 Bishopsgate, EC2, to tech talent marketplace Levin.
Levin will take 23,000 sq ft at the newly refurbished building at BL’s Broadgate campus for its new London headquarters.
The deal will be Levin’s third upsize at Broadgate. The business initially took Storey space at 1 Finsbury Avenue, EC2, in 2020 and has since taken additional space in the neighbouring unit and at 100 Liverpool Street, EC2. This new lease sees the firm consolidate its office space within a single location.
155 Bishopsgate recently underwent a full refurbishment, including expansion to double-level receptions with a new lounge and an upgrade of the 160,000 sq ft of workspace.
Levin will join Maven Securities, Marex and Sumitomo Mitsui in the building.
Alex Horner, Levin’s global chief commercial officer, said: “Storey has been fantastic accommodating Levin. We started with 16 people and are currently at 256 and it has been there every step of the way in terms of expansion.”
British Land’s head of real estate, Darren Richards, said: “Levin’s trajectory at Broadgate underlines the key strength of our campus proposition, providing businesses with the flexibility to expand as their requirements change, while remaining on the campus and benefitting from the excellent amenities, proximity to key transport links and other innovative businesses.”
He added: “This deal builds on the excellent leasing momentum across our Campuses in the first half of the year, including strong demand for Storey space where occupancy is at an all-time high of 96%.”
